Operations information for U-378
11.03.1942 - 12.03.1942
First Sailing - active patrol
U-378 left Kiel under the command of Alfred Hoschatt on 11th Mar 1942 and arrived at Helgoland on 12th Mar 1942 after one day.
15.03.1942 - 01.04.1942
Second Sailing - active patrol
On the 15th Mar 1942, U-378 left Helgoland under the command of Alfred Hoschatt and after two and a half weeks arrived at Kirkenes on 1st Apr 1942.
07.04.1942 - 20.04.1942
Third Sailing - active patrol
U-378 departed under Alfred Hoschatt from Kirkenes on 7th Apr 1942 and arrived back at Kirkenes on 20th Apr 1942 after nearly two weeks on patrol.
29.04.1942 - 06.05.1942
Fourth Sailing - active patrol
U-378 left Kirkenes under the command of Alfred Hoschatt on 29th Apr 1942 and returned one week later to Kirkenes on 6th May 1942.
08.05.1942 - 12.05.1942
Fifth Sailing
On the 8th May 1942, U-378 left Kirkenes under the command of Alfred Hoschatt and arrived at Trondheim on 12th May 1942 after four days.
12.09.1942 - 26.09.1942
Sixth Sailing - active patrol
U-378 departed under Hans-Jürgen Zetzsche from Trondheim on 12th Sep 1942 and after two weeks arrived at Skjomenford on 26th Sep 1942.
17.10.1942 - 19.10.1942
Seventh Sailing
U-378 left Skjomenford under the command of Erich Mäder on 17th Oct 1942 and arrived at Trondheim on 19th Oct 1942 after two days.
07.11.1942 - 09.11.1942
Eighth Sailing - active patrol
On the 7th Nov 1942, U-378 left Trondheim under the command of Erich Mäder and after two days arrived at Skjomenford on 9th Nov 1942.
11.11.1942 - 12.12.1942
Ninth Sailing - active patrol
U-378 departed under Erich Mäder from Skjomenford on 11th Nov 1942 and arrived at Narvik on 12th Dec 1942 after four and a half weeks.
15.12.1942 - 17.12.1942
Tenth Sailing
U-378 left Narvik under the command of Erich Mäder on 15th Dec 1942 and after two days arrived at Trondheim on 17th Dec 1942.
07.03.1943 - 12.03.1943
Eleventh Sailing - active patrol
On the 7th Mar 1943, U-378 left Trondheim under the command of Erich Mäder and arrived at Hammerfest on 12th Mar 1943 after five days.
15.03.1943 - 01.04.1943
Twelfth Sailing - active patrol
U-378 departed under Erich Mäder from Hammerfest on 15th Mar 1943 and after two and a half weeks arrived at Trondheim on 1st Apr 1943.
12.04.1943 - 04.06.1943
Thirteenth Sailing - active patrol
U-378 left Trondheim under the command of Erich Mäder on 12th Apr 1943 and arrived at La Pallice on 4th Jun 1943 after seven and a half weeks.
On 16th Apr 1943 U-378 came under attack from an aircraft of RAF 1477 Squadron. U-378 was only slightly damaged in the attack.
On 31st May 1943 in square BF 44, U-378 came under attack from an aircraft of RAF 206 Squadron. The boat defended itself with flak without destroying the aircraft.
06.09.1943 - 20.10.1943
Fourteenth Sailing - active patrol
On the 6th Sep 1943, U-378 left La Pallice under the command of Erich Mäder. The boat was lost on 20th Oct 1943.
Erich Mäder hit one ship on this patrol from convoy SC-143.
  • On 8th Oct 1943 he sank the 1,920 ton Orkan, sailing with convoy SC-143.
